Cooking bacon with water is a culinary technique that involves adding a small amount of water to the pan before frying the bacon. This method is said to result in bacon that is evenly cooked, less greasy, and more flavorful.
The water helps to prevent the bacon from sticking to the pan and burning. It also creates steam, which helps to cook the bacon more evenly. As the water evaporates, it leaves behind a small amount of salt, which enhances the flavor of the bacon.
